Inflation slowed in January, how the market is reacting to the latest CPI report

January CPI data showed headline inflation at 0.2% month-over-month, below the 0.3% expected, while core CPI rose 0.3% in line with estimates, offering markets temporary relief but maintaining a cautious Federal Reserve stance amid data distortions from the government shutdown and ongoing tariff pass-through effects.

The Truth About FIRE: 5 Methods to Reach Financial Independence

Brian Preston and Bo Hanson break down the Financial Independence Retire Early (FIRE) movement, explaining why traditional 4% withdrawal rates fail for early retirees and contrasting Lean FIRE (frugal, ~$2.3M needed) with Fat FIRE (luxury, ~$12.1M needed), while warning that locking in extreme savings rates ignores how lifestyle needs evolve with age.
